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Not allowing enough travel time: Traffic can be congested, especially during peak hours. Plan for extra time to reach your destination.
  • Missing the correct exit: Pay attention to signage and stay in the right lane to avoid missing the exit for National Harbor.
  • Driving into restricted areas: Certain areas within National Harbor are restricted to authorized vehicles only. Be mindful of posted signs.
  • Parking in the wrong place: Utilize designated parking garages or lots to avoid fines and inconvenience.

Parking Information

  • Public Parking Garages: Several parking garages are available, offering convenient access to National Harbor.
  • Street Parking: Limited street parking is available, but it is typically metered and has time restrictions.
  • Valet Parking: Some hotels and restaurants offer valet parking services for a fee.
